How Common Is The Last Name Drislane? popularity and diffusion

The last name Drislane is the 860,770th most frequently held family name world-wide. It is borne by approximately 1 in 23,061,854 people. The surname is mostly found in The Americas, where 66 percent of Drislane are found; 66 percent are found in North America and 66 percent are found in Anglo-North America.

This surname is most frequent in The United States, where it is borne by 203 people, or 1 in 1,785,512. In The United States Drislane is primarily found in: New York, where 34 percent live, Massachusetts, where 32 percent live and California, where 6 percent live. Apart from The United States it occurs in 6 countries. It also occurs in Ireland, where 23 percent live and England, where 10 percent live.

Drislane Family Population Trend historical fluctuation

The prevalency of Drislane has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people who held the Drislane surname rose 239 percent between 1880 and 2014; in Ireland it decreased 22 percent between 1901 and 2014 and in England it rose 457 percent between 1881 and 2014.
